On-Schedule v6.2


Synchronize: Pocket On-Schedule and Outlook
 


Before synchronization can take place, an ActiveSync connection needs to be established between the desktop PC and the handheld PC. A guest partnership is the only requirement for On-Schedule Sync to work.

Requirements: Windows 98/SE/ME/2000/NT4 or higher. Pocket On-Schedule v5 or higher. Outlook v9 (Outlook 2000) or higher. Microsoft ActiveSync 3.1 or higher


On-Schedule Sync Features at a glance

  • Bi-directional synchronization
  • Synchronization of multiple Contacts, Calendar, Tasks, Notes Outlook folders
  • Synchronization of Outlook Journal
  • Synchronization of recurring appointments and tasks
  • Synchronization of reminders
  • Synchronization of custom fields
  • Synchronization of multiple Outlook databases (PST files) to same device
    Synchronization of multiple devices to one or more Outlook database (PST file)
  • Advanced SQL filters can be used to limit the items transferred to the device (i.e. Sync only California contacts, etc.)
  • Auto-Synchronization upon connection with device
  • Conflict resolution at the field level

Options Tab

This tab has options on when and how to perform synchronization. It also allows you to set up preferences and customize the way On-Schedule Outlook Sync handles data conflicts. When all your settings have been finalized in the other tabs, click on the “Synchronize Now ” button to start synchronizing data back and forth.

Folders Tab

This tab allows you to select the folders to synchronize between the On-Schedule Outlook Sync to Pocket On Schedule. You can also set filters to synchronize only a subset of items. Check the name of the folder in Microsoft Outlook that you would like to synchronize. You can also click on the Filter button to define a filter to specify the type of items to be synchronized. For example, to create a filter to transfer only the contact records in California, select "BusinessAddressState" as the Field, set the Operator to be "=", then type in "CA" as the Value. Click on the Add Expression button to complete the Filter expression. Return to the General Tab to start synchronization or to specify conflict resolution preferences.

Email Tab

The Email Tab lets you choose if you want to synchronize email attachments or not. You can also specify if you want to download all your emails as text to save space.

Conflict Resolution

On-Schedule Outlook Sync provides several options for resolving conflicts. A conflict happens when the same data field has been modified on both the desktop and the handheld. There is an option in On-Schedule Outlook Sync to handle data conflicts automatically or prompt you for an action every time there is a conflict. In the case of any conflict resolution, you will have the option to:

  1. Replace the Handheld item with the Desktop item
  2. Replace the Desktop item with the Handheld item
  3. Skip making any changes and don’t replace any item

Note: There will not be any conflict if the same item is modified on both sides but different fields are modified. This is a unique feature to On-Schedule Sync which synchronizes folders at the field level. For example, if the First Name is modified on the desktop and the Company name is modified on the handheld for the same contact, On-Schedule Sync will synchronize the changes without any prompting.

Error Resolution

On-Schedule Outlook Sync provides several options for resolving error resolution. Error Resolution occurs when you are trying to sync up changes made to a Public Folder that has “Read-Only” permissions. You will get an error for that item because you don’t have the necessary Permissions for it. In the case of any Error Resolution, you have the following options:

  1. Undo the device change
  2. Retry the device change during the next sync
  3. Skip the change and take no action
